- HGZ: The depth of the HGZ varies from "shallow to deeper" as indicated in the NR. Take a quick look at some x-sections shown in PRB website.
- Top-cut: Some of the sections show extremely high grades. In fact it would be informative to show the actual assay values to give people some sense of the variation of the deposit grade. There is an attempt to average out the section as shown in the NR, essentially to flatten out the peaks.
PRB would estimate the potential resource using its sophisticate model to crank out the numbers. In addition, they would be expected to have some kind of visualization model, e.g. Corebox, which show various zones, high, medium low grades.
Kaiser: His guesstimate is much less sophisticated since he does not have the detailed information and the sophisticated sofware. Sometime analysts just "eyeball" the results and use very simple models to come up with a rough, order of magnitude, value. Conservative analysts would tend to underestimate the resource to protect their reputation and to come up with a lower value for their target SP. Others for other reasons may overestimate the resource to pump up the SP. The game people play.
